@a.spirit8408
@a.spirit8408 4 жыл бұрын
IMO the consequence-based course correction works best on people you want to play with. Like if an enthusiastic player who gets along with the rest of the party is still too murder-hobo-y. But for this type of That Guy, attention and spotlight is what they want, at the expense of other players' fun. If you only give them in-game consequences, they will escalate while still hogging the spotlight ("I attack the rogue." "I throw a rock at God.") Best to ignore and retcon around them. I hope to remember that if I am ever tested like this.

@lockwoan01
@lockwoan01 4 жыл бұрын
The rules exist as a very good guide on what to do in most given situations and can even save a party's life. After all, if the players wonder down the wrong optional path, they might encounter an opponent that's of a tier or two higher than what they normally can handle. Granted, clever groups might figure out a few tricks, like having the tank-paladin rush to one side, to distract the green dragon, so that the rogues can use their bows for Sneak Attacks, and other martial/support characters use ranged attacks, so that the spell-caster can use a scroll of fireball at a place that torches just the dragon, and then the rest of the tank-types charge in to hack and slash, while the rest use bows and ranged spells. (I was actually in that situation.)
